description abstractThis specification establishes the requirements for staple or continuous filament graphitic or carbon yarn packing. Packing is for steam valve service on naval ships. Intended Use: Type I and type II packings are intended for general shipboard service as anti-extrusion rings used in conjunction with corrugated ribbon or preformed ring graphitic packing material in valves. Grade I packing is intended for use in valves with noncorrosion resistant (for example, carbon steel, 400 series stainless steel) stem and packing gland parts. Class 1 packing is intended for use in superheated steam, feed-water, and condensate systems. Class 2 packing is intended for use in saturated steam, feed-water, and condensate systems in special applications. Class 3 packing is intended for use in steam, feed-water, and condensate systems with stuffing box temperatures limited to 260°C (500°F).
